"Garbage Cabinets and Quality Control"
Just purchased from Drexel in Wisconsin for kitchen and bath. All cabinets have wider side panels than bottom, so door slides don't work, gaps in the bottom and rails popping off. I thought the dealer would have prescreened their selection of companies, but didn't so now I suffer. $40,000 plus. don't use them. Two relatives got whole kitchens from Home depot and quality is so much better. I wish I could attach the many pictures. Working with credit card company for resolution in near future.

"Still waiting for fixes"
Good- Installer adjusted slides and 1st appearances look good. Bad-still waiting for replacement drawers that had pencil marks under the clear coat and 1 nicked drawer. Biggest disappointment is laminate has peeled off side of cabinet next to cooktop - despite running fan. They didn't correct issue 1st attempt and now waiting 8 months later for 2nd fix. Wish we paid for custom cabinets.

"Supreme Cherry"
Terrible. 2 corner base cabinets with cracked stiles because the doors were too heavy to tolerate the stress of shipping. Second set were also cracked. Finally, after weeks, the 3rd set were sent without the doors and they were okay. On of the doors on another base had a cracked panel. The replacement came marked cinnamon but was actually a shade lighter that what we installed and actually the color we thought we were getting. The rep said the cabinets darkened. An obvious lie. The replacement corner cabinets matched exactly. Somebody in the factory knew the originals were mislabeled and followed through with the replacements but the ball got dropped and the correct color door was sent that tipped us off that they screwed up. We still don't have the replacement. The job has stretched from March 17th 2018 to July 10 ....so far. We are so disappointed and angry. The rep was supposed to come and inspect and left town at the last minute. They have yet to contact us to discuss the situation in spite of our request. Now I am contemplating a suit.
